WebApr 18, 2024 · In the Mariana Trench—7,000 meters below the ocean’s surface—these fish makes a living in total darkness and at crushing pressures that can reach 1,000 times … WebNov 22, 2024 · How do fish survive in saltwater? Most fish that live in the ocean tend to lose water–the high salt content of the ocean causes water to constantly flow out through the fish’s gills. And because seawater is so salty, they also must pump out the excess salt, both through their kidneys and using specialized cells in their gills.
